Transaction e81d25b6e19df61e94f1b1e86ac857c2fca02f6e89d40d7c9eb2a40af1001130

2 Input
1 Outputs
  • e81d25b6e19df61e94f1b1e86ac857c2fca02f6e89d40d7c9eb2a40af1001130:0
  • value  4787009
    address  3Cb3XFr5Hos16hADpiwPSuRTgfmDdcFtRk